Scotland's National Record of the Historic Environment records Buckie, St Peter's Church as Cist (bronze Age), Beaker (bronze Age). The official map says its point is accurate as follows: NGR given to the nearest 10m. The record does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
Bronze Age cist and Beaker burial; associated with early ceremonial and funerary practices in northern Britain.
